At its core, decentralization refers to the distribution of power, control, and data away from a single point or entity to a network of participants. Blockchain technology, the foundational innovation behind cryptocurrencies like Bitcoin and Ethereum, is the cornerstone of this movement. Instead of relying on a central server or authority, transactions are recorded on a distributed ledger, validated by a network of computers. This inherent transparency and security are what make decentralized applications (dApps) and platforms so revolutionary for earning.

One of the most accessible avenues for earning with decentralized tech is through the realm of cryptocurrencies themselves. Beyond simply buying and holding, which carries its own risks and rewards, there are various ways to generate passive income. Staking, for instance, involves locking up a certain amount of cryptocurrency to support the operations of a blockchain network. In return for your contribution, you are rewarded with more of that cryptocurrency. It’s akin to earning interest in a traditional savings account, but with the potential for significantly higher yields and a direct stake in the network’s success. Different blockchains offer varying staking rewards and mechanisms, so research is key to finding the right fit for your investment goals and risk tolerance.

Yield farming and liquidity mining represent more advanced, and often higher-rewarding, strategies within Decentralized Finance (DeFi). DeFi aims to recreate traditional financial services – lending, borrowing, trading, insurance – without intermediaries. By providing liquidity to decentralized exchanges (DEXs) or lending protocols, users can earn fees from trades or interest from loans. Yield farming involves strategically moving assets across different DeFi protocols to maximize returns, often by taking advantage of promotional rewards. These strategies can be complex and carry higher risks, including smart contract vulnerabilities and impermanent loss (a potential downside when providing liquidity to DEXs). However, for those who understand the intricacies, they offer a compelling way to leverage digital assets for substantial income.

Another fascinating avenue is play-to-earn (P2E) gaming. Traditionally, gamers spend money on virtual items or in-game advantages. P2E games, often built on blockchain technology, allow players to earn cryptocurrency or NFTs by achieving in-game milestones, winning battles, or even breeding virtual creatures. These earned assets can then be sold on marketplaces, turning a hobby into a source of income. Games like Axie Infinity pioneered this model, demonstrating the potential for virtual economies to generate real-world value. While the P2E space is still evolving, and careful consideration of game economics is necessary, it highlights the creative ways decentralized tech is blending entertainment with earning.

The concept of decentralized autonomous organizations (DAOs) also presents unique earning opportunities, albeit often more community-focused. DAOs are organizations governed by code and community consensus, rather than a hierarchical management structure. Members often hold governance tokens that grant them voting rights on proposals and a share in the DAO's success. Contributing to a DAO – whether by developing smart contracts, managing community forums, or creating content – can lead to rewards in the form of tokens or a share of treasury funds. This form of earning is deeply intertwined with participation and contribution to a shared mission, fostering a sense of ownership and collective achievement.

Beyond direct earning, decentralized technology is fostering new forms of ownership and participation that can indirectly lead to financial gain. Decentralized physical infrastructure networks (DePINs) are an emerging sector where individuals can earn by contributing their unused resources – such as bandwidth, storage, or even processing power – to a distributed network. For example, projects are creating networks where individuals can earn tokens by running nodes that provide decentralized storage or VPN services. This taps into the underutilized capacity of everyday devices, turning idle assets into income-generating opportunities. It’s a powerful concept that leverages the collective power of individuals to build and maintain essential digital infrastructure, rewarding participants in the process.

To fully appreciate the BTC L2 Programmable Base Surge, it's essential to understand the broader context of Layer 2 (L2) solutions. Traditional blockchain networks, including Bitcoin, operate on a single layer (Layer 1). While this layer forms the backbone of the network, it comes with inherent limitations, especially concerning transaction throughput and speed. As more users engage with the network, these limitations become increasingly apparent, leading to higher fees and slower transaction confirmations during peak times.

Layer 2 solutions aim to address these challenges by creating secondary layers that operate alongside the main blockchain. These L2 solutions facilitate faster and cheaper transactions by offloading some of the computational load from the primary network. Among these innovative solutions, the BTC L2 Programmable Base Surge stands out for its flexibility and scalability.

Decoding the BTC L2 Programmable Base Surge

The BTC L2 Programmable Base Surge leverages advanced technologies to enhance Bitcoin’s scalability without compromising its core principles of decentralization and security. At its core, this solution utilizes state channels and sidechains to enable faster transactions and lower fees. Here’s how it works:

State Channels:

State channels are a form of L2 scaling that allow two or more parties to conduct multiple transactions off-chain while periodically signing a transaction on the main chain to update the state. This method drastically reduces the number of on-chain transactions, thereby lowering fees and increasing speed.

Sidechains:

Sidechains are parallel blockchains that run in conjunction with the main Bitcoin blockchain. Transactions on these sidechains can be settled on the main chain periodically, which allows for greater scalability and flexibility. The BTC L2 Programmable Base Surge employs sidechains to handle a higher volume of transactions, ensuring that the main Bitcoin network remains efficient.
